Examples of Hermès Unisex Fragrances:
While not directly "tobacco" scents, several Hermès fragrances embody a unisex appeal and possess woody, leathery, or smoky aspects that might appeal to those seeking a tobacco-like experience. These include:
* Un Jardin Sur le Nil: This evocative fragrance transports you to the banks of the Nile, with notes of green mango, lotus, and papyrus. While not overtly smoky, the papyrus note contributes a subtle earthy undertone that could be perceived as a distant echo of tobacco. Its freshness and subtle earthiness make it perfectly unisex.
* Terre d'Hermès: A classic in the Hermès collection, Terre d'Hermès is a powerful yet refined scent built around earthy notes of mineral accords, cedar, and pepper. The earthy and slightly woody character creates a sophisticated, sensual aroma that transcends gender norms. The mineral notes add a unique depth, akin to the subtle smokiness sometimes found in tobacco.

Voyage d'Hermès: A Journey Through Scent:
The perfume Hermes Voyage unisex offering is a prime example of Hermès' masterful blending of contrasting notes to create a truly memorable scent. Voyage d'Hermès embodies a sense of adventure and exploration, mirroring the brand's spirit of travel and discovery. It often features notes of orange, cedar, and amber, creating a warm, woody fragrance with a surprising freshness. The cedar note, with its inherent woody depth, can subtly hint at the smoky aspects often associated with tobacco, creating a unique and engaging olfactory profile. This fragrance's strength and longevity make it a popular choice for those seeking a lasting impression.
